Wedding Insurance: Advice

It’s something I get asked about sometimes, but probably not as often as I should. And I know it’s something a lot of people have never heard of or didn’t realise that they needed. It doesn’t cost a lot and covers you in the event of you having to cancel or re-arrange your wedding due to illness or other extreme circumstances, supplier failure or any extra liability cover if you need it. With all the news around the Coronavirus being quite scary, today’s headlines speak about a potential three month shutdown of events and public activities for example, having insurance for the biggest and most costly day of your life is important.
